  • PVL2602 – EXAMINATION PREPARATION DEFINITIONS: Competent witness: With regard to a will, any person over the age of 14 years who is competent to give evidence in a court of law. Animus testandi: The intention of the testator to make a will. Amanuensis: Someone who signs a will on behalf of a testator.   • 1 General introduction to the law of succession 1.1 General Terminology Executor: the person who administers the estate of a deceased. Law of succession: a branch of private law. The law of succession comprises those legal rules or norms which regulate the devolution of a deceased person’s estate upon one or more persons.
